Output 923aa5379f2ea4b3c8424b92f28b9153ea6d122453b4eb49c98ef75bee6a1728:2

value
58805
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4926e5eee2766131494ce9e23307cadcf12fa27 OP_EQUALVERIFY OP_CHECKSIG
address
1HTn3k72pfZYWAduyLsiS4W1rDZHHQSyD1
transaction
923aa5379f2ea4b3c8424b92f28b9153ea6d122453b4eb49c98ef75bee6a1728
spent
true